$ npx @oratiq-js/ui add social-proof-06What a block is
- A full section, composed from the components in the sidebar — copy it in, replace the demo content, ship.
- Every style is its own registry item: the command under each preview installs exactly that file.
- Blocks read the same semantic tokens as everything else — your brand override applies instantly.
- Logical properties throughout: flip dir on <html> and any style mirrors.
Content is yours
The text, links, and data inside are demo content by design. Blocks are starting points, not configurable widgets — edit the file directly.
